Re: Charleston R. Int'l 5140 AM 1823 UTC 08 May 2018
« Reply #2 on: May 08, 2018, 2003 UTC »
Good reception in Italy. SINPO 34333. Big Band music from 1930s and 1940s. Frequency is 5139.99 KHz.

2001 UTC - computerized ID in English and into more music.
2005 UTC - music with German vocalist and bird chirps in background.
2007 UTC - "A barrel of fun starring Charley Ruggles". Bits of the US TV program "Gunsmoke" and other random things.
2016 UTC - "There's more music on the big sound of Charleston."
2019 UTC - Computerized ID, "Charleston Radio International . We're transmitting on (faded down) kilocycles." Signal is improving.
2024 UTC - IDs and little bits of music and US commercial adverts from the 1940s. Signal is great right now. SINPO 55444. I suspect that this is NVIS propagation given the foF2 and the signal quality right now.
2042 UTC - Music has been continuing. When I hear the announcer say "Hier ist de ( ? )sender Berlin. Hier ist de ( ? )sender Berlin." the audio gets cut off for 30 sec then a new song resumes with German female vocalist.
2111 UTC - Computerized ID in English.
2125 UTC - German vocal music. Signal is still good but starting to experience much more fading now that the foF2 is falling in central Europe.
2139 UTC - Signal is nearly gone. SINPO 14411. foF2 is < 4.7 MHz in central Europe.
